How Our Under-Cabinet Water Extraction Process Works
Our process is designed to make the experience as stress-free as possible for you. We’ll walk you through every step, from initial assessment to final completion. When we cut corners, you end up with more problems, and a bigger bill. Trust our team to do it right the first time.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our technician will assess the damage, identify the source, and create a customized plan to extract the water and dry the area. This step is crucial to prevent further damage and ensure a successful extraction. Our equipment and techniques are designed to get the job done quickly and efficiently.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use specialized equipment to extract the water from under your cabinets, including wet vacuums and pumps. This step is critical to preventing further damage and ensuring a thorough drying process. Our technicians will work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your home back to normal.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is extracted, we’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ry the area completely. This step is essential to prevent mold and mildew growth and ensure your home is safe and healthy. Our technicians will monitor the drying process to ensure it’s done correctly.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
After the area is dry, we’ll clean and disinfect the space to prevent any remaining moisture from causing further problems. This step is crucial to ensuring your home is safe and healthy. Our technicians will use eco-friendly cleaning products and follow strict protocols to ensure a thorough cleaning.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Follow-up
Once the job is complete, our technician will conduct a final inspection to ensure the area is dry and safe. We’ll also provide a detailed report and answer any questions you may have. Under-Cabinet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ak under cabinets | Yes | No | Easy to clean up and fix yourself |
| Large water leak under cabinets |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age |
| Visible m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Needs professional cleaning and disinfection to prevent health risks |
| Warped or buckled cabinets | No | Yes | Needs professional repair or replacement to ensure safety and structural integrity |
| Discoloration or warping of flooring | No | Yes | Needs professional assessment and repair to prevent further damage |
| Water damage under cabinets with electrical parts | No | Yes | Needs specialized expertise to prevent electrical shock or further damage |

Under-Cabinet Water Extraction Cost in Renton, WA
The cost of Under-Cabinet Water Extraction in Renton, WA will v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are based on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Here’s a breakdown of what you can expect to pay: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Planning |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Disinfection |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, type of cleaning products needed |
| Final Inspection and Follow-up | $50 – $200 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
